Studying Online at University of Central Oklahoma
Distance learning is available at University of Central Oklahoma. Among 12,554 students, 1,754 (14%) were enrolled entirely in distance education and 5,328 (42%) took at least some classes online.

Organizational Communication Bachelor’s Program at University of Central Oklahoma
Of the 11 bachelor’s organizational communication graduates at University of Central Oklahoma, 73% were women (8) and 27% were men (3).
The following table and chart show the race/ethnicity of Organizational Communication bachelor’s degree recipients at University of Central Oklahoma.
| Race / Ethnicity | Number of Graduates |
|---|---|
| White | 8 |
| Hispanic / Latino | 1 |
| Black / African American | 1 |
| American Indian / Alaska Native | 1 |
Racial-ethnic minorities make up 27% of Organizational Communication bachelor’s degree recipients at University of Central Oklahoma, lower than the national average of 32%.*
*The racial-ethnic minorities figure is the total number of graduates minus White, international (nonresident), and unknown-race graduates.
